Dave Stryker Performs at Chickie Wah Wah

The Jazz Educator’s Network is in town holding their second annual conference at the Roosevelt Hotel. For local music lovers, this means that there are a lot of well-known musicians in New Orleans. Tomorrow night, the legendary Dave Liebman plays at Snug Harbor.

For fans of jazz guitar, don’t miss Dave Stryker at Chickie Wah Wah tonight. He is playing an early set at 8 PM with a local backing band featuring Martin Masakowski on bass, Michael Pellera on keys and Paul Thibodeaux on drums. Stryker spent over 13 years with Stanley Turrentine and he has also worked with Jack McDuff, Kevin Mahogany and Eliane Elias. He has 20 CD’s out as a leader, and has been a sideman on over 50 others.
